WebAug 10, 2014 · This is how it should be painted. The window sashes are one color and the casing is another color. The casing is larger, has more surface area and therefore appears strong. Wrong Way. One common mistake is painting the face of the casing one color and the inside of the casing the sash color. This is wrong!
